The Republic of Niger is landlocked. It gained independence
from France in 1960. It is bounded by Nigeria to the south,
Lybia and Algeria to the north, Chad to the east, and Burkina
Faso and Benin to the west. Its climate is tropical, with
an average temperature of 840F or 290C. Its capital is Niamey.
Niger's total landmass is1,189,000 square kilometres. The
terrain contains: highlands, plateaux, mountains rising to
2000 metres at the peak, plains, lakes, rivers, forests, savannah
grassland and desert; and the country lies on part of the
River Niger basin.
The forests contain a vast wealth of wildlife.
The economy is agriculture based; along with mining. Its
agricultural products include: beans, sorghum, millet, cattle,
rice, sheep, camel, goats, and fish. Niger's mineral and resource
deposits include: large amounts of uranium, coal, salt, iron-ore,
tin, and cassiterite. Its industries include: textile, food,
and leather plants, and uranium, coal, iron, and salt mining.
